Transaction 045430136254b6c3cbf19db4040ac9261e8c745527d020aa30b0f89b48f1f645
1 Input
1 Output
-
045430136254b6c3cbf19db4040ac9261e8c745527d020aa30b0f89b48f1f645:0
- value
- 133201
- script pubkey
- OP_0 OP_PUSHBYTES_32 b2899bd3b7df6f128aa25aa3a760fe6043219b7c5256c530de58b65be252862e
- address
- bc1qk2yeh5ahmah39z4zt236wc87vppjrxmu2ftv2vx7tzm9hcjjschqrw6k89